daphne - a laserdisc arcade game simulator DAPHNE, the First Ever Multiple Arcade Laserdisc Emulator! =] DAPHNE is a program that lets one play the original versions of many laserdisc arcade games on one's PC. NT/Linux. Freeware (Oct 2002)
DGen - Sega Genesis emulator DGen is a free open source Genesis/Megadrive emulator for Windows 95/98/2000 (and possibly NT) running under DirectX. It has sound. Recommended computer is a Pentium-II. (Oct 2000)
UAE - Commodore Amiga Emulator UAE is a mostly complete software emulation of the hardware of the Commodore Amiga 500/1000/2000 (MC680x0 CPUs). Runs on Linux, Unix MS-DOS, Windows 95/NT, MacOS, RiscOS, BeOS and NextStep. Freeware source in C. (Mar 1999)
xtrs - TRS-80 emulator for Linux xtrs is a Radio Shack TRS-80 Model I/III/4/4P emulator for Unix and the X Window System. It includes lower case, the real time clock, the Model 4 hi-res graphics option, mouse support, sound and music support. Freeware w/source (Jun 2003)
